Inheritance of Osteosarcoma & Paget's Disease through Chromosome 18

Brief summary

Researchers have previously demonstrated loss of heterozygosity in a region on chromosome 18q, associated with osteogenic sarcomas in bone affected by Paget's disease. The loci used in this study are specifically described by those authors as showing loss of heterozygosity in 6 of 7 affected families.

Inclusion criteria

* This is a familial study therefore the only inclusion/

Exclusion criteria

would be that subjects must be a blood relative and over the age of 18. * The subjects are proband and father along with unaffected blood relatives. Their peripheral blood will act as a control and provide information to delineate the inheritance from the father, as seen in the son.
